The Buckeye State Says Chill (For Now)

Unlike some states that view canine companions with a stricter eye, Ohio offers a refreshing "live and let sniff" approach. There's currently no statewide limit on the number of doggos you can share your life with. Imagine the epic cuddle puddles! This doesn't mean you can turn your house into a full-blown kennel, though. Responsible pet ownership is key.

While the state might be cool with your canine crew, individual cities and counties can have their own dog ordinances. So, before you embark on a full-blown puppy stampede, check with your local authorities. They might have restrictions on the number of pups you can have, especially if you're planning on operating a kennel-like situation.
